SYNTHESIS, SPECTRAL CHARACTERIZATION AND BIOLOGICAL STUDIES OF CU(II), CO(II) AND ZN(II) COMPLEXES DERIVED FROM QUINOLINE AND QUINAZOLINE MOIETIES
K. Siddappa*, C. V. Reddy and Sunilkumar B. Mane
Abstract The condensation reaction between 2-methyl-4-oxoquinazoline - 3(4H)-carbothihydrazide with 2-hydroxyquinoline-3-carbaldehyde results in the formation of complexes of the type ML2 and Mï‚¢L [where M = Cu(II) and Co(II) Mï‚¢ =Zn(II)]. The formation of compounds were characterizations by elemental analysis, spectral (Uv-Visible, IR and NMR) and magnetic data. The synthesized compounds were tested for their antimicrobial activity against Gram positive and Gram negative bacterium as well as against fungi in order to check the biological potency.
